The last Food Standards Agency inspection published for Bells Convenient Store was on 26 June 2025, 11 months ago. The FSA recommends re-inspection every 6 to 24 months depending on risk profile.
Is Bells Convenient Store required to display its hygiene rating?
No, displaying the rating sticker is voluntary in England. Many low-rated venues choose not to.
